Zayed University said it was undertaking a university-wide faculty training initiative to help faculty embed AI into course design and teaching practices.
Zayed University announced that, starting in summer 2025, it would roll out Digital Education Council initiatives including a Certificate in AI for Higher Education for faculty and leadership and an AI Literacy for Students program.
